The Diagnostic Blueprint

A precise baseline assessment forms the foundation of any effective optimization strategy. This involves extensive blood work, moving beyond conventional panels. The focus encompasses a wide spectrum of biomarkers, including various forms of testosterone, estrogen, thyroid hormones, insulin sensitivity markers, inflammatory indicators, and essential micronutrient levels. Comprehensive metabolic panels provide further insight.

This data paints a detailed picture of an individual’s current physiological state, identifying areas of deficiency or suboptimal function. Understanding these internal metrics guides the entire recalibration process, ensuring interventions are highly targeted and effective. It prevents generalized approaches, favoring instead a personalized trajectory.

Hormone Optimization Protocols

Once the diagnostic blueprint reveals specific hormonal imbalances, targeted protocols can be implemented. Testosterone Replacement Therapy (TRT) for men experiencing age-related androgen decline stands as a foundational approach. TRT aims to restore testosterone levels to a healthy, youthful range, replicating the body’s natural rhythm.

This leads to profound improvements in energy, mood, muscle mass, fat distribution, and cognitive function. For women, comprehensive hormone optimization addresses the nuances of estrogen and progesterone decline, supporting bone density, skin elasticity, mood regulation, and overall vitality. These protocols demand meticulous dosing and ongoing monitoring to ensure optimal physiological resonance.

  1. Initial Comprehensive Biomarker Assessment ∞ A detailed panel including total and free testosterone, estradiol, DHEA-S, LH, FSH, thyroid hormones (TSH, free T3, free T4), IGF-1, comprehensive metabolic panel, and inflammatory markers provides the essential starting data.
  2. Individualized Protocol Design ∞ Based on diagnostic findings and aspirational goals, a tailored protocol is crafted, often involving subcutaneous injections, transdermal gels, or pellets for hormone delivery, or specific peptide administration.
  3. Consistent Monitoring and Adjustment ∞ Regular follow-up assessments (typically every 8-12 weeks initially) measure hormonal responses, track symptom resolution, and guide precise adjustments to dosages or peptide stacks, ensuring optimal physiological tuning.
  4. Lifestyle Integration ∞ Nutritional strategies emphasizing whole, nutrient-dense foods, optimized sleep hygiene, and a structured exercise regimen become synergistic partners with any biochemical intervention, amplifying the overall effect.

The Power of Peptide Therapy

Beyond direct hormone recalibration, peptide therapy offers another layer of biological sophistication. Peptides represent short chains of amino acids, acting as signaling molecules within the body. They instruct cells to perform specific functions. For example, growth hormone-releasing peptides (GHRPs) like Sermorelin or Ipamorelin stimulate the body’s natural pulsatile release of growth hormone.

This avoids exogenous growth hormone administration while promoting similar benefits ∞ improved recovery, enhanced body composition, and superior tissue repair. Other peptides target distinct pathways ∞ BPC-157 supports tissue healing and gut health, while PT-141 can address aspects of vitality. Each peptide serves as a unique biological instruction set, allowing for highly targeted physiological adjustments.

The Timelines of Transformation

The benefits of hormone optimization and peptide therapy emerge with compelling consistency, though individual responses vary. Many individuals report initial improvements in energy levels, sleep quality, and mood within the first few weeks. Enhanced cognitive function, including improved focus and memory, frequently follows.

Physical changes, such as increased lean muscle mass and reduced body fat, become more apparent over several months of consistent adherence and complementary lifestyle adjustments. The full spectrum of benefits, encompassing robust recovery, sustained vitality, and a profound sense of well-being, typically consolidates within six to twelve months. thyroid hormones

Meaning ∞ Thyroid Hormones are the iodine-containing compounds, primarily $T_4$ and the more active $T_3$, produced and secreted by the thyroid gland in response to TSH stimulation.

growth hormone-releasing peptides

Meaning ∞ Growth Hormone-Releasing Peptides (GHRPs) are synthetic oligopeptides that potently stimulate the secretion of endogenous Growth Hormone (GH) from the pituitary gland.
